    As an expert in linguistics and cultural studies, I'm often asked about the nuances of language, particularly when it comes to the proper adjectives used to describe the characteristics of different nations and their people. When referring to Brazil, the proper adjective is indeed "Brazilian". This term is used to describe anything that is related to or originates from Brazil, including its people, culture, and products.

    Brazil is a vast and diverse country with a rich history and a vibrant culture that has been influenced by a myriad of factors, including indigenous peoples, European colonizers, African slaves, and Asian immigrants. This has resulted in a unique blend of traditions, languages, and customs that are distinctly Brazilian.

    The term "Brazilian" encompasses a wide range of characteristics, from the country's samba music and carnival celebrations to its football (soccer) prowess and its biodiversity, which includes the Amazon rainforest. The adjective is also used to describe the Brazilian people, who are known for their warmth, hospitality, and lively spirit.

    Brazil's cuisine is another area where the adjective "Brazilian" is applied. It is a diverse and flavorful mix that reflects the country's multicultural heritage. Traditional dishes such as feijoada (a black bean and meat stew), pão de queijo (cheese bread), and moqueca (a fish and coconut milk stew) are all distinctly Brazilian.

    In the realm of fashion, Brazilian designers have made their mark on the international stage with their unique and innovative styles. The adjective "Brazilian" is often associated with bold, colorful, and sensual designs that capture the essence of the country's tropical climate and vibrant personality.

    When it comes to politics and international relations, the term "Brazilian" is used to describe the country's policies, positions, and diplomatic efforts. Brazil has a significant role in global affairs, particularly in South America and within the BRICS (Brazil, Russia, India, China, and South Africa) group of emerging economies.

    The Brazilian economy is another aspect that is often discussed. It is the largest in Latin America and is known for its agricultural, mining, and manufacturing sectors. The adjective "Brazilian" is used to describe the country's economic policies, trade relations, and financial markets.

    In sports, the term "Brazilian" is synonymous with excellence, particularly in football. The Brazilian national team has won the FIFA World Cup multiple times and has produced some of the greatest players in the history of the sport, such as Pelé, Zico, and Neymar.

    Finally, the Brazilian language, which is Portuguese, also contributes to the country's identity. The adjective "Brazilian" can be used to describe the specific way in which Portuguese is spoken in Brazil, which differs from European Portuguese in terms of pronunciation, vocabulary, and grammar.

    In conclusion, the adjective "Brazilian" is a multifaceted term that encompasses a wide range of aspects related to Brazil. It is a testament to the country's rich cultural heritage, its contributions to the world in various fields, and the unique characteristics that make Brazil and its people stand out.
